TRUE RELIGION LAUNCHES PET ACCESSORIES THROUGH LICENSING AGREEMENT WITH WIESNER PRODUCTS INC.

by John Russel Jones



Global lifestyle apparel and accessories brand True Religion will launch its first collection for pets. Partnering with Wiesner Products Inc. under its pet division, Paw NYC, the license will cover True Religion-branded products for both dogs and cats, launching in Spring 2024. Products under license include pet apparel, beds, toys, collars, leashes, harnesses, feeders, and cold-weather accessories. Two seasonal collections will be produced annually.

The pet accessories business sees robust growth globally and is estimated to be worth just over $32 billion by 2028, up from $20.5 billion in 2022. True Religion Pets will be available on truereligion.com as well as at select specialty retailers.

Wiesner Products Inc. is a New York-based industry leader in the design, marketing, sourcing, and distribution of footwear, hosiery, accessories, sleepwear, apparel, and home goods. It is the licensee for many brands, including Airwalk, Aerosoles, and Sharper Image. Its Paw NYC division specializes in everything cat and dog-related, including beds, toys, apparel, and feeding supplies.
